The BLM18SG260TN1D is a Murata multi-layer ferrite bead rated at 26 ohms of impedance at 100M Hz with a 25% tolerance. It carries up to 6A of DC current with 7 milliohms of DC resistance, in an 0603 (1608 metric) chip package measuring 1.6mm x 0.8mm x 0.65mm. Murata supplies the BLM18SG260TN1D on tape and reel, rated from -55C to 125C and listed as lead-free and RoHS compliant.
Ferrite beads are placed in series with a power or signal line to attenuate high-frequency noise while passing DC, which is how designers keep switching-regulator and clock harmonics out of sensitive rails. The 6A current rating and 7 milliohm DC resistance make the BLM18SG260TN1D suited to main power rails rather than low-current signal lines, where voltage drop and self-heating would otherwise be a problem. Typical uses are EMI suppression on server, networking, automotive and industrial boards ahead of EMC compliance testing.
